A Netflix Original documentary series, first screened at the Sundance Film Festival.
- "In 1981 an Indian guru and his followers journey west to Oregon and build a world-class utopian city. Conflict erupts with local ranchers and state authorities, as both sides are pushed down paths neither thought imaginable." (The Tribeca Film Institute)
- language
- English
- released
- Mar 16, 2018
- length
- 6 h 40 min (six part miniseries)
